tjareson
2015-04-09 15:05:46 UTC
Hallo,
ich möchte ethersex als DMX controller mit einem atmega1284p auf einem
netio board nutzen und habe deswegen DMX support fÃŒr den zweiten USART
(also USART 1) definiert. (USART 0 möchte ich spÀter fÌr etwas anderes
nutzen)
Das Pinning habe ich entsprechend auf den zweiten seriellen Port gelegt
und deswegen die Ports entsprechend auf die zweite serielle
Schnittstelle angepasst:
ifdef(`conf_DMX', `
pin(DMX_RS485EN, PD4, OUTPUT)
pin(DMX_RS485TX, PD3, OUTPUT)
')
Trotzdem erhalte ich bei make immer folgende Fehlermeldung:
protocols/dmx/dmx.c:84:4: warning: #warning no RS485 transmit enable pin
for DMX defined [-Wcpp]
Dieser Fehler tritt ÃŒbrigens auch auf, wenn ich den original
pinning-vorschlag von
http://e.dokucode.de/index.php/DMX#Pinning nutze.
Alles was ich dazu finde sind Fehler aus einem relativ alten Commit: "
commit 452e72f destroys latest changes on RS485 generalisation #186"
https://github.com/ethersex/ethersex/issues/186
Hat jemand einen Tipp dazu, wie man das zum Rennen bringt?
Beste GrÃŒÃe.
Tjareson
ich möchte ethersex als DMX controller mit einem atmega1284p auf einem
netio board nutzen und habe deswegen DMX support fÃŒr den zweiten USART
(also USART 1) definiert. (USART 0 möchte ich spÀter fÌr etwas anderes
nutzen)
Das Pinning habe ich entsprechend auf den zweiten seriellen Port gelegt
und deswegen die Ports entsprechend auf die zweite serielle
Schnittstelle angepasst:
ifdef(`conf_DMX', `
pin(DMX_RS485EN, PD4, OUTPUT)
pin(DMX_RS485TX, PD3, OUTPUT)
')
Trotzdem erhalte ich bei make immer folgende Fehlermeldung:
protocols/dmx/dmx.c:84:4: warning: #warning no RS485 transmit enable pin
for DMX defined [-Wcpp]
Dieser Fehler tritt ÃŒbrigens auch auf, wenn ich den original
pinning-vorschlag von
http://e.dokucode.de/index.php/DMX#Pinning nutze.
Alles was ich dazu finde sind Fehler aus einem relativ alten Commit: "
commit 452e72f destroys latest changes on RS485 generalisation #186"
https://github.com/ethersex/ethersex/issues/186
Hat jemand einen Tipp dazu, wie man das zum Rennen bringt?
Beste GrÃŒÃe.
Tjareson